WebDisable CPU Power Management During the boot process, press the Delete or Entf button (depending on your keyboard layout) to enter the BIOS Switch to -> Advanced CPU … WebJun 5, 2007 · EIST = Enhanced Intel SpeedStep Technology. This gives your operating system the ability to switch the processor's speed and voltage up and down, to preserve power when not much is being computed. C1E = is a power saving enhancement to the state the CPU is in when there is totally nothing to do at all.

Quick CPU application settings for Speed Shift control NOTE: Currently user defined Speed Shift settings will be reset back to … elway industries houston txWebNov 5, 2024 · One way to confirm whether Intel Speed Shift is enabled is to use the free HWiNFO64 utility. On the main HWiNFO screen, in the CPU section, there is a Features section that shows various AMD and Intel processor features.
